Why Athletes Are Turning to Astaxanthin

In the world of sports nutrition, astaxanthin for athletes has quietly become one of the most talked-about natural performance compounds. This deep red carotenoid—the same pigment that gives salmon and flamingos their color—has captured attention for its remarkable ability to combat exercise-induced oxidative stress.

Here's why it matters: intense exercise generates massive amounts of free radicals. While some oxidative stress is actually beneficial for adaptation, excessive levels can impair recovery, damage muscle tissue, and limit performance gains. Astaxanthin happens to be one of the most powerful antioxidants ever studied—roughly 6,000 times stronger than vitamin C and 550 times stronger than vitamin E at neutralizing certain types of free radicals.

But astaxanthin isn't just about antioxidant power. Research shows it may directly support endurance, reduce perceived exertion, protect muscles during training, and accelerate recovery between sessions. For athletes looking for a legal, natural edge, the evidence is compelling.

What the Research Shows About Astaxanthin and Exercise

The scientific evidence supporting astaxanthin for athletic performance has grown substantially over the past decade. Multiple controlled trials have examined its effects on various aspects of exercise performance.

62% improvement in fat oxidation during exercise in one cycling study
55% reduction in post-exercise muscle soreness markers
4–12 wks typical supplementation period in performance studies

A study published in the Journal of Clinical Biochemistry and Nutrition found that cyclists taking 4mg of astaxanthin daily showed significantly improved fat utilization during exercise compared to placebo. This glycogen-sparing effect could translate to better endurance performance.

Research in competitive swimmers showed that astaxanthin supplementation (6mg daily for 4 weeks) significantly improved swimming performance times. The swimmers also showed reduced lactate accumulation after maximal exercise.

🔬

Research highlight: A 2018 study in the Journal of Sports Medicine and Physical Fitness found that soccer players taking 4mg of astaxanthin daily for 90 days showed significant improvements in power output and reduced muscle damage markers after intense training sessions.

Astaxanthin for Recovery and Muscle Protection

One of astaxanthin's most valuable applications for athletes is supporting recovery between training sessions. Hard training creates oxidative stress and micro-damage that, while necessary for adaptation, can limit how quickly you're ready to train again.

Research shows astaxanthin reduces several key markers of exercise-induced muscle damage, including creatine kinase (CK) and lactate dehydrogenase (LDH). Lower levels of these markers typically correlate with less muscle damage and faster recovery.

For athletes in high-volume training phases or those competing in multi-day events, this recovery support can be particularly valuable. Being able to perform at higher levels on consecutive days gives you a meaningful advantage.

Safety and Considerations for Athletes

Astaxanthin has an excellent safety profile and is not a banned substance under any major sporting organization guidelines. This makes it a safe choice for competitive athletes who must comply with anti-doping regulations.

⚠️ Good to Know While astaxanthin is extremely safe, high doses may cause a slight orange tint to skin over time—similar to eating large amounts of carrots. This is harmless and reversible, but worth knowing if you're taking high doses long-term.

Astaxanthin can be safely combined with other common sports supplements like creatine, protein, and caffeine. There are no known negative interactions with standard athletic nutrition practices.

Athletes with shellfish allergies should note that some astaxanthin supplements are derived from krill or shrimp. However, most high-quality supplements use astaxanthin from Haematococcus pluvialis algae, which is allergen-free.
